The daily massive protests demanding immediate and unconditional release of leader of the Islamic Movement in Nigeria, Sheikh Ibraheem Zakzaky have today kicked off from Wuse Market, Abuja, the capital territory.
The protest marched chanting slogans by the protesters, demanding the freedom of the innocent leader, his wife and several others in illegal detention.
Sheikh Zakzaky and his wife along side hundreds others had been in illegal detention since the senseless Nigerian Army massacre in December 2015. The Sheikh and his wife have been suffering from Army injuries since then, and been in detention without proper medical care.
As we have been updating the recent condition of the couple, it was just last Thursday 25/4/2029, a team of foreign medical experts that assessed the medical needs of the Sheikh and his wife on the orders of a Kaduna High Court which the team have just concluded that the ailing Sheikh would require further proper medical attention at a well-equipped centres abroad.
The is coming after a request by a leading defense counsel to the Sheikh, Femi Falana SAN, to allow independent medical experts to review the duo.
